The Short Answer
ST MAX ($1,995) adds GOLFTEC speed training and dual USB-C to the same engine as SkyTrak+ ($1,495). $500 for speed training. Worth it if you chase club speed.

The SkyTrak+ at $1,495 is the better value for most buyers. Same tracking engine, same accuracy, same software ecosystem — $500 less. The ST MAX is only worth the premium if you specifically want GOLFTEC speed training or the dual USB-C ports. For everyone else, the SkyTrak+ at its current summer sale price is the smarter buy. For most people, the SkyTrak+ is the better choice.
